What's the impact of LED display on working at high temperature?

     In today's increasingly widespread application of LED display screen, in order to make the use of display screen more efficient, application enterprises should have the basic knowledge of maintenance of LED display screen. Whether it is indoor or outdoor LED display, heat will be generated in the process of operation, which will lead to the increase of the temperature of the LED display. But what's the effect of the display screen on the working condition at high temperature, do you know? Let's analyze it.

     Usually, the indoor LED display can naturally dissipate heat because of its low brightness, but the outdoor LED display needs air conditioning or axial flow fan to dissipate heat because of its high brightness and high heat. Because the LED display is an electronic product, the rise of temperature will affect the light decay of the LED display lamp beads, the working efficiency of driving IC, the service life of the LED display, and so on.

     Opening and Failure of LED Display Screen

     When the working temperature of the LED display exceeds the load-bearing temperature of the chip, the luminous efficiency of the LED display will decrease rapidly, resulting in obvious light decay and damage. Most of the LED display screens are encapsulated with transparent epoxy resin. If the junction temperature exceeds the solid phase transition temperature (usually 125 C), the encapsulation material will change to rubber shape and the thermal expansion coefficient will be abrupt. Lift, resulting in open circuit and failure of LED display. High temperature will affect the light decay of display LED screen

     The lifetime of the LED display is shown by its light decay, that is, the brightness becomes lower and lower as time goes on until * goes out. Usually, the lifetime of LED display is defined as the time when the luminous flux decreases by 30. High temperature is the main cause of LED display light decay and shorten the life of LED display. Different brands of LED display have different light fading. Usually the manufacturers of LED display will give a set of standard light fading curve. The luminous flux attenuation caused by high temperature is irreversible. The luminous flux before the irreversible luminous attenuation does not occur in the LED display screen, which is called the "initial luminous flux" of the LED display screen.

     Increased temperature will reduce the luminous efficiency of the LED screen

     With the increase of temperature, the concentration of electrons and holes increases, the bandgap width decreases and the electron mobility decreases; with the increase of temperature, the radiation recombination probability of electrons and holes in potential well decreases, resulting in non-radiation recombination (heat generation), which reduces the internal quantum efficiency of LED display screen; with the increase of temperature, the blue wave peak of the chip moves towards long wave. Direction offset, which makes the emission wavelength of the chip mismatch with the excitation wavelength of phosphor, will also result in the decrease of the external light extraction efficiency of white LED display; with the increase of temperature, the quantum efficiency of phosphor decreases, the light output decreases, and the external light extraction efficiency of LED display decreases; the performance of silica gel is greatly affected by environmental temperature. With the increase of temperature, the thermal stress inside the silica gel increases, which leads to the decrease of the refractive index of the silica gel, thus affecting the light efficiency of the LED display screen.
